Window air conditioners are loud as their indoor and … WebAug 7, 2024 · The air conditioner should be placed such that the bottom sash can be lowered onto the outside of the air conditioner. Window air conditioners are designed with a metal lip that presses against the sash from the inside to hold them in. Lower the sash while still holding the back of the air conditioner, with your arm outside the window.

WebJul 8, 2024 · Window air conditioner: Pricing. Window air conditioner prices are driven by the size and features of the unit. Typically, a bare-bones unit will cost around $150, while a fully-tricked-out model can cost $500 or more. For most users, the sweet spot that balances power and features will be $250 to $300.
